Butterfly Check Valve Product Introduction

Product Overview:

The Butterfly Check Valve is designed to prevent backflow in pipeline systems. It features a butterfly-shaped disc that acts as a check mechanism. When the flow direction is correct, the disc opens and allows media to pass through. When the flow reverses, the disc closes to prevent backflow. This valve includes a hydraulic cylinder for slow closing. This mechanism helps to eliminate water hammer effects. The valve combines the functionality of a check valve with the compact design of a butterfly valve. It is widely used across various industries for its effectiveness and ease of use.


Structure and Features:

– Compact Design: The valve has a butterfly-shaped disc. This design makes the valve smaller and lighter than traditional check valves. It is ideal for installations where space is limited.

– Automatic Operation: The valve opens and closes automatically based on flow direction. No external power or manual intervention is needed.

– Slow Closing Mechanism: The valve is equipped with a hydraulic cylinder. This feature provides slow closing, reducing water hammer effects and minimizing shock to the pipeline system.

– Efficient Sealing: When closed, the disc creates a tight seal against the valve seat. This prevents backflow and maintains the integrity of the system.

– Durable Materials: The valve is made from high-quality materials such as stainless steel or ductile iron. These materials offer excellent resistance to corrosion and wear, ensuring a long service life.

– Low Pressure Loss: The streamlined design of the butterfly disc reduces pressure loss. This helps maintain efficient fluid flow.

Operating Conditions:

The valve performs well under standard pressure and temperature conditions:

– Maximum Pressure: It handles pressures up to 16 bar (1.6MPa). This is suitable for most industrial and municipal applications.

– Temperature Range: It operates effectively at temperatures up to 80°C. This makes it suitable for moderate-temperature environments.

– Size Range: Available in sizes from DN50 to DN600. This accommodates various pipeline diameters.


Main Technical Parameters:

– Material Options: Stainless Steel (304, 316), Ductile Iron, or Cast Iron

– Nominal Pressure: 1.0MPa, 1.6MPa

– Nominal Diameter: DN50-DN600

– Applicable Media: Water, wastewater, air, and other non-corrosive or mildly corrosive fluids

– Applicable Temperature: ≤80°C


Installation and Maintenance:

– Installation: Install the valve according to the flow direction marked on the valve body. It can be installed in either horizontal or vertical orientations based on system requirements.

– Maintenance: Regular inspections are recommended. Check the disc and seat for wear or damage. Also, inspect the hydraulic cylinder to ensure it is functioning properly. Replace any worn components to maintain optimal performance.
